   1/* SPDX-License-Identifier: GPL-2.0 */
   2#ifndef _SELFTESTS_POWERPC_BASIC_ASM_H
   3#define _SELFTESTS_POWERPC_BASIC_ASM_H
   4
   5#include <ppc-asm.h>
   6#include <asm/unistd.h>
   7
   8#define LOAD_REG_IMMEDIATE(reg, expr) \
   9        lis     reg, (expr)@highest;    \
  10        ori     reg, reg, (expr)@higher;        \
  11        rldicr  reg, reg, 32, 31;       \
  12        oris    reg, reg, (expr)@high;  \
  13        ori     reg, reg, (expr)@l;
  14
  15/*
  16 * Note: These macros assume that variables being stored on the stack are
  17 * doublewords, while this is usually the case it may not always be the
  18 * case for each use case.
  19 */
  20#if defined(_CALL_ELF) && _CALL_ELF == 2
  21#define STACK_FRAME_MIN_SIZE 32
  22#define STACK_FRAME_TOC_POS  24
  23#define __STACK_FRAME_PARAM(_param)  (32 + ((_param)*8))
  24#define __STACK_FRAME_LOCAL(_num_params, _var_num)  \
  25        ((STACK_FRAME_PARAM(_num_params)) + ((_var_num)*8))
  26#else
  27#define STACK_FRAME_MIN_SIZE 112
  28#define STACK_FRAME_TOC_POS  40
  29#define __STACK_FRAME_PARAM(i)  (48 + ((i)*8))
  30
  31/*
  32 * Caveat: if a function passed more than 8 doublewords, the caller will have
  33 * made more space... which would render the 112 incorrect.
  34 */
  35#define __STACK_FRAME_LOCAL(_num_params, _var_num)  \
  36        (112 + ((_var_num)*8))
  37#endif
  38
  39/* Parameter x saved to the stack */
  40#define STACK_FRAME_PARAM(var)    __STACK_FRAME_PARAM(var)
  41
  42/* Local variable x saved to the stack after x parameters */
  43#define STACK_FRAME_LOCAL(num_params, var)    \
  44        __STACK_FRAME_LOCAL(num_params, var)
  45#define STACK_FRAME_LR_POS   16
  46#define STACK_FRAME_CR_POS   8
  47
  48/*
  49 * It is very important to note here that _extra is the extra amount of
  50 * stack space needed. This space can be accessed using STACK_FRAME_PARAM()
  51 * or STACK_FRAME_LOCAL() macros.
  52 *
  53 * r1 and r2 are not defined in ppc-asm.h (instead they are defined as sp
  54 * and toc). Kernel programmers tend to prefer rX even for r1 and r2, hence
  55 * %1 and %r2. r0 is defined in ppc-asm.h and therefore %r0 gets
  56 * preprocessed incorrectly, hence r0.
  57 */
  58#define PUSH_BASIC_STACK(_extra) \
  59        mflr    r0; \
  60        std     r0, STACK_FRAME_LR_POS(%r1); \
  61        stdu    %r1, -(_extra + STACK_FRAME_MIN_SIZE)(%r1); \
  62        mfcr    r0; \
  63        stw     r0, STACK_FRAME_CR_POS(%r1); \
  64        std     %r2, STACK_FRAME_TOC_POS(%r1);
  65
  66#define POP_BASIC_STACK(_extra) \
  67        ld      %r2, STACK_FRAME_TOC_POS(%r1); \
  68        lwz     r0, STACK_FRAME_CR_POS(%r1); \
  69        mtcr    r0; \
  70        addi    %r1, %r1, (_extra + STACK_FRAME_MIN_SIZE); \
  71        ld      r0, STACK_FRAME_LR_POS(%r1); \
  72        mtlr    r0;
  73
  74#endif /* _SELFTESTS_POWERPC_BASIC_ASM_H */
